AbstractThe practice guide, "Assisting Students Struggling with Reading: Response to Intervention (RtI) and Multi-Tier Intervention in the Primary Grades," offers five specific recommendations to help educators identify struggling readers and implement evidence-based strategies to promote their reading achievement. This brief summary report focuses on the second of the five recommendations: "Provide differentiated reading instruction for all students based on assessments of students' current reading levels (tier 1)." Tier 1 instruction is generally defined as reading instruction provided to all students in a class. Although there is little evidence-based research to guide effective tier 1 implementation, it is recommended that reading instruction be differentiated, using small groups, centers, or independent work time to target different areas of literacy development with different students. Frequent assessment and data-driven decision-making should guide the differentiated instruction. This summary provides steps to carry out the recommendation and identifies potential roadblocks and suggests ways to address them.
